Output 66b8364acc07394b4f32db9e77924b52dce2a75040ae23f246af6f646d59edee:24

value
130948
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3f029a4db5960b6996946075fc38a9786ac6e7cf OP_EQUALVERIFY OP_CHECKSIG
address
16kAgvntk6AZKVRY9AiuFhFevy6WawzMd8
transaction
66b8364acc07394b4f32db9e77924b52dce2a75040ae23f246af6f646d59edee
spent
true